在某些网站上,为什么Ctrl +单击不起作用,但是右键单击>在新选项卡中打开,为什么?


23

地铁报纸为例。Ctrl+单击右侧的其他文章可在同一标签中打开它们... grrrr!但是,右键单击> Open in new tab确实可以。

令人沮丧的是-是否Ctrl可以在所有网站上进行点击操作?为什么偶尔的网站上这项工作?即技术原因是什么?


4
在我的KDE 4.10上的Firefox 38.0.5和Chromium 41.0中,如果通过CTRL + Click完成此页面,则该页面将加载到同一选项卡以及新选项卡中。真傻!但是,纯right-click -> Open in new tab.
中性

1
相关:Firefox的类似问题:superuser.com/questions/854797/…–
StackzOfZtuff

1
我写了一个Chrome插件来解决这个问题。github.com/danielnixon/link-fixer#installation
danielnixon

Answers:


7

这是因为JavaScript捕获了您的点击,并因此干扰了您的键盘快捷键。如果禁用JavaScript,则快捷方式应重新开始起作用。您可以按测试CTRL+ SHIFT+ I(开发人员工具),然后单击设置(齿轮图标),并启用选项Disable JavaScript


4
如果禁用javascript,则可能也会失去该网站的功能。如果禁用了JavaScript,则提到的网站OP不会在右窗格中显示“必须阅读”。但是,是的,该解决方案可能会对其他网站有所帮助。
Firelord 2015年

By using our site, you acknowledge that you have read and understand our Cookie Policy and Privacy Policy.
Licensed under cc by-sa 3.0 with attribution required.